The Policy Framework: Protecting Children in Care
In Washington, the policy framework aimed at protecting children in care is a multifaceted approach designed to prevent and address any form of abuse, including daycare sexual assault. Key initiatives involve stricter licensing and regulation for childcare facilities, mandatory training for staff on child protection protocols, and enhanced background checks for all employees and volunteers. These measures are underpinned by robust legal frameworks that include stringent penalties for offenders, ensuring that daycare centers operate with the highest standards of safety and care.

Strategies for Prevention and Enforcement: A Comprehensive Approach
In addressing daycare abuse in Washington, a comprehensive approach that combines prevention and enforcement strategies is essential. This involves strengthening public policies to ensure strict background checks for all caregivers and staff members, implementing mandatory training programs on child safety and well-being, and establishing robust reporting mechanisms for suspected incidents of abuse or neglect. Collaborating with local communities, schools, and healthcare providers can further enhance these efforts.
Moreover, effective enforcement of existing laws is crucial. This includes prompt investigations by specialized agencies, such as those focusing on sexual assault cases, and the pursuit of justice through supportive services like daycare sexual assault lawyers in Washington. Regular audits and inspections of daycare facilities should be conducted to guarantee compliance with safety standards, while regulatory penalties for non-compliance must be stringent enough to deter potential abusers.
